If you want to experience all that Sacramento’s nightlife has to offer, look for hotels in the vibrant neighborhood Midtown. This area has many restaurants, wine bars, and live music events, making it very popular among young adults. The Sheraton Grand is a 4-star hotel that is in the center of this district, located within walking distance of the California State Capitol.

Yes. Sacramento has over 50 pet-friendly hotels, including Econo Lodge Sacramento. The pet-friendly hotel allows two pets of any size for a fee of $10 per pet. The hotel allows dogs and cats. However, travelers cannot leave pets in rooms unattended. Travelers with pets are also assigned to smoking rooms. The hotel provides a grassy area for pet relief services.

Because Sacramento often has very warm weather, booking a hotel with an outdoor pool can prove to be a practical decision. The Hyatt Regency is a 4-star hotel that has a heated outdoor pool and a whirlpool tub. The Kimpton Sawyer Hotel has an outdoor pool, as well as complementary poolside yoga classes.
